Transaction e823f31d0aca66dde85d6d5287d6853f82cbb072e0f8159bb12e6ab3afec6da9

2 Input
1 Outputs
  • e823f31d0aca66dde85d6d5287d6853f82cbb072e0f8159bb12e6ab3afec6da9:0
  • value  2363974
    address  14GCRZJAC8EvaKdEAbRyqsnva93hPdAfDF